QRectF VTextGraphicsItem::GetBoundingRect(QRectF rectBB, qreal dRot) const
{
QPointF apt[4] = { rectBB.topLeft(), rectBB.topRight(), rectBB.bottomLeft(), rectBB.bottomRight() };
QPointF ptCenter = rectBB.center();
qreal dX1 = 0;
qreal dX2 = 0;
qreal dY1 = 0;
qreal dY2 = 0;
double dAng = M_PI*dRot/180;
for (int i = 0; i < 4; ++i)
{
QPointF pt = apt[i] - ptCenter;
qreal dX = pt.x()*cos(dAng) + pt.y()*sin(dAng);
qreal dY = -pt.x()*sin(dAng) + pt.y()*cos(dAng);
if (i == 0)
{
dX1 = dX2 = dX;
dY1 = dY2 = dY;
}
else
{
if (dX < dX1)
{
dX1 = dX;
}
else if (dX > dX2)
{
dX2 = dX;
}
if (dY < dY1)
{
dY1 = dY;
}
else if (dY > dY2)
{
dY2 = dY;
}
}
}
QRectF rect;
rect.setTopLeft(ptCenter + QPointF(dX1, dY1));
rect.setWidth(dX2 - dX1);
rect.setHeight(dY2 - dY1);
return rect;
}
